[Dovecot] 1.0.rc16 released spec suse file not longer working
Robert Schetterer
robert at schetterer.org
Fri Jan 5 17:02:51 UTC 2007
Hi Timo,
i used a spec file from suse for compile the rpm,
this worked since rc7 to rc15
now it fails, seems that number of plugins
is failure
as i read your changelog , but i have no idea how to fix this
do you have any idea?
failure is
RPM build errors:
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/lib01_quota_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/lib02_trash_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/lib01_convert_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/imap/lib01_convert_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/imap/lib01_zlib_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/imap/lib01_quota_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/imap/lib02_trash_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/imap/lib02_imap_quota_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/lda/lib01_convert_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/lda/lib01_quota_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/lda/lib02_trash_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/pop3/lib01_convert_plugin.so
File not found:
/var/tmp/dovecot-1.0.rc16-build/usr/lib64/dovecot/modules/pop3/lib01_quota_plugin.so
spec
--with-moduledir=%{_libdir}/%{pkg_name}/modules
perhaps someone on the list knows more about specs
Best Regards
Timo Sirainen schrieb:
> http://dovecot.org/releases/dovecot-1.0.rc16.tar.gz
> http://dovecot.org/releases/dovecot-1.0.rc16.tar.gz.sig
>
> If you've had problems with getting errors about index files sometimes
> being corrupted, please try if this release fixes it. If you've reported
> any bugs that this release hasn't fixed, please report them again so I
> know they still didn't get fixed and that I didn't forget them.
>
> * IMAP: When trying to fetch an already expunged message, Dovecot used
> to just disconnect client. Now it instead replies with dummy NIL
> data.
> * Priority numbers in plugin names have changed. If you're installing
> from source, you should delete the existing plugin files before
> installing the new ones, otherwise you'll get errors.
> * Maildir: We're using rename() to move files from tmp/ to new/ now.
> See http://wiki.dovecot.org/MailboxFormat/Maildir -> "Issues with
> the specification" for reasoning why this is safe. This makes saving
> mails faster, and also makes Dovecot usable with Mac OS X's HFS+
> (after you also set dotlock_use_excl=yes, see below).
>
> + Added dotlock_use_excl setting. If enabled, dotlocks are created
> directly using O_EXCL flag, instead of by creating a temporary file
> which is hardlinked. O_EXCL is faster, but may not work with NFS.
> + If Dovecot crashes with Linux or Solaris, it'll log a
> "Raw backtrace". It's worse than gdb's backtrace, but better than
> nothing.
> + Added maildir_copy_preserve_filename=yes setting.
> + Added a lazy-expunge plugin to allow users to unexpunge their mails.
> + maildir quota: Added ignore setting to maildir quota, which allows
> ignoring quota in Trash mailbox.
> + dict quota: If dictionary doesn't yet contain the quota, calculate
> it by going through all the mails in all the mailboxes.
> + login_log_format_elements: Added %a=local port and %b=remote port
> + Added -i and -o options to rawlog to restrict logging only to
> input or output.
> - Doing a STATUS command for a selected mailbox (not a recommended
> IMAP client behavior) caused Dovecot to sync the mailbox silently.
> This could have lost eg. EXPUNGE events from clients, causing them
> to use wrong sequence numbers.
> - deliver was treating boolean settings set to "no" as if they were
> "yes" (they were supposed to be commented out for "no")
> - Running "dovecot" with -a or -n option while Dovecot was running
> deleted all authentication sockets, which caused all the future
> logins to fail.
> - maildir: RENAME and DELETE didn't touch control directory if it was
> different from maildir or index dir.
> - We treated internal userdb lookup errors as "user unknown" errors.
> In such situations this caused deliver to think the user didn't
> exist and the mail get bounced.
> - pam: Setting cache_key crashed
> - shared maildir: dovecot-keywords file's mode wasn't taken from
> dovecot-shared file.
> - dovecotpw wasn't working with PowerPC
>
--
Diese Nachricht wurde auf Viren und andere gefährliche Inhalte untersucht
und ist - aktuelle Virenscanner vorausgesetzt - sauber.
More information about the dovecot
mailing list